Output 51a9a0191a4bc017af7a318144e41c2792558cc7f8fe1e77d7d0e4b5fb797028:4

value
251240
script pubkey
OP_0 OP_PUSHBYTES_20 671a88c701a04857de16d20eda9a9e66a6a98249
address
bc1qvudg33cp5py90hsk6g8d4x57v6n2nqjfcvkkf4
transaction
51a9a0191a4bc017af7a318144e41c2792558cc7f8fe1e77d7d0e4b5fb797028
spent
true